A break at the beach.The beautiful Pembrokeshire coastline is blessed with a mild climate due to the proximity of the gulf stream. In spring and early summer its clifftops are ablaze with wild flowers, while colonies of sea birds nest along its cliffs, and seals, porpoises and dolphins can sometimes be spotted swimming off shore. The area is perfect for gentle natural history walks from the tiny cathedral city of St Davids - across the fields and down winding lanes towards the sea, or taking the coastal shuttle bus to reach other lovely walks a short distance away. From St Justinians we can reach the RSPB reserve on Ramsey Island by ferry, and on otherMadeline in a flower meadow. days we may finish at a white sandy beach, or take our lunch enjoying a spectacular view from the cliffs.
